Golden State Foods LP Supervisor Sr in City of Industry, California

Overview

JOB SUMMARY: Supervises the day-to-day activities of liquid products operations to meet GSF objectives and achieve a high level of customer satisfaction. Must be available to work 3rd shift work schedule.

Responsibilities

ESSENTIAL FUNCTIONS:

  • Supervises the daily activities of assigned staff, providing instructions and performance feedback to ensure that productivity and quality objectives are met or exceeded. (55%)

  • Identifies and resolves process and equipment problems, using available resources to maintain productivity and quality. (25%)

  • Implements approaches to improve quality and productivity by developing new ideas, improving processes, and planning for upcoming equipment or process changes. (10%)

  • Routinely informs and communicates with employees to promote smooth operations, enhance their understanding of GSF policies and objectives, and to ensure compliance with established production policies and procedures. (10%)

  • Performs other related and assigned duties as necessary.

LEADERSHIP/MANAGEMENT RESPONSIBILITY

Supervises up to 50 mostly hourly employees

Qualifications

MINIMUM QUALIFICATIONS: Education and experience equivalent to:

Education/Certification:

AA degree in food science or business administration from an accredited vocational, technical or junior college institution

Experience:

5-7 years of relevant work experience in a food-manufacturing environment with lead or supervisory experience

Knowledge, Skills and Abilities

Knowledge of (B/basic; J/journey; E/expert):

  • Food safety concepts and techniques (J)

  • Budgetary concepts and procedures (B)

  • Engineering concepts and procedures (B)

  • PC word processing/spreadsheet software (B)

  • Quality concepts and procedures (B)

Skill and ability to:

  • Supervise and motivate employees in a team-based environment

  • Identify problems or irregularities for early resolution

  • Communicate and coordinate effectively with employees verbally and in writing

  • Communicate and coordinate effectively with internal and external customers

  • Work effectively in a general business environment, with a focus on high levels of quality and customer service

  • Act in accordance with GSF’s Values and Creed
